Linux Kernel 64 Bit AR-RSC Register Access Validation Vulnerability
The Linux Kernel for 64-bit architectures is prone to an access-validation vulnerability. The issue occurs because the software fails to restrict access to the 'ar.rsc' register (register stack engine control register) by the 'restore_sigcontext' function. Immediate consequences of exploitation would likely be a denial of service; other attacks are also possible. |
